Introduction

AI Translation

The AUP family is TI's premier solution to the industry's low-power needs in battery-powered portable applications. This family ensures a very low static- and dynamic-power consumption across the entire VCC range of 0.8 V to 3.6 V, resulting in increased battery life. This product also maintains excellent signal integrity. The SN74AUP2G04 performs the Boolean function Y = A(overline) in positive logic. NanoStar package technology is a major breakthrough in IC packaging concepts, using the die as the package. This device is fully specified for partial-power-down applications using Ioff. The Ioff circuitry disables the outputs, preventing damaging current backflow through the device when it is powered down.

Features

AI Translation
  • Available in the Texas Instruments NanoStar Package
  • Low Static-Power Consumption: ICC = 0.9 μA Max
  • Low Dynamic-Power Consumption: Cpd = 4.3 pF Typ at 3.3 V
  • Low Input Capacitance: Ci = 1.5 pF Typ
  • Low Noise: Overshoot and Undershoot < 10% of Vcc
  • Ioff Supports Partial-Power-Down Mode Operation
  • Wide Operating Vcc Range of 0.8 V to 3.6 V
  • Optimized for 3.3-V Operation
  • 3.6-V I/O Tolerant to Support Mixed-Mode Signal Operation
  • tpd = 4.3 ns Max at 3.3 V
  • Suitable for Point-to-Point Applications
  • Latch-Up Performance Exceeds 100 mA Per JESD 78, Class II
  • ESD Performance Tested Per JESD 22: 2000-V Human-Body Model (A114-B, Class II), 1000-V Charged-Device Model (C101)
